Greater Noida: Noida Police have arrested a constable posted at the Sales Tax department of Gautam Budh Nagar district for allegedly raping a six-year-old girl neighbour at his flat, police sources said on Thursday.
A police officer investigating the case said the incident occurred in Surajpur village on Wednesday when victim was alone at her home as her mother left for work.
The accused constable of Uttar Pradesh police, identified as Subhash Singh (45), saw the victim alone, playing outside her home and took her forcibly in his one room flat at around 3 pm on Wednesday, said police sources.
"Singh, a native of Uttar Pradesh's Kaithi village, escaped from the spot after the victim screamed for help following which her neighbours ran for her help.
"They took the minor to nearby clinic," said Suniti Singh, Superintendent of police (Rural), Gautam Buddh Nagar.
However, the incident was reported to police on Thursday morning at around 8.30 am after the angry mob of villagers caught the alleged accused police constable near his flat, thrashed him and handed over to police.
"Subhash was posted in the Sales tax department in Gautam Budh Nagar. He returned to his flat on Thursday early morning where he attacked two women neighbours when they tried to catch him.
"Later, some villagers caught and thrashed him for at least two hours. He was later handed over to police officers of Surajpur police station," added Singh.
Police have lodged an FIR against Singh under Protection of Children against Sexual Offences (POCSO) Act.
"The victim has been sent to the district hospital at Noida's Sector 30 for medical test. We are waiting for the report," Singh continued.
The victim's mother works as labourer in a factory and hails from Bihar. Her father had died few years back.
